Stanley – 6 month old male Great Dane Cross

This is Stanley, he is 6 month old Great Dane Cross

Homing Requirement: Stanley needs a family there for him through his teenage months and to provide him with training and socialisation coming into adulthood. He is going to be a large dog. He is playful but still very open and adaptable to new circumstances.

His Story: Stanley was surrendered due to accommodation loss. He was and is a much loved puppy. Currently in temporary foster recovering from neutering and a minor op. to his lower eye skin to alleviate his drooping, yet charming eyes. Temporarily Fostered in Addlestone.

Advert: Stanley (Laurel) is slim, tall and a such comedian! He is great with children and currently fostered with 2 very young children. He meets other dogs well though will want to play. Currently easy to walk on the lead and will continue to be providing he has training at this age to continue his attention to his owner’s commands. Stanley is housetrained and travels well in a car.

Stanley is in the making. He is a big puppy, promising to be a large dog. It is important he finds his family who will put the training into his needs at this stage, so he surfaces into adulthood becoming the even, steady, devoted young dog he is destined to be. Stanley will need a large dog family with a great sense of humour; something about just meeting Stanley makes you smile”!

Jessie – 18 month old female Great Dane Cross

Lovely Jessie is an 18 month old female Great Dane cross. She is slightly bigger than Labrador size and is not as heavy set. She is a lovely, friendly girl who is very exuberant and she became a bit too much for her previous owner to handle. In certain lights you can see the harlequin markings of a Great Dane, she is a chocolate/grey colour and is gorgeous! Jessie knows basic commands but would benefit from further training to control her.

She has been spayed but can only lead walk for next 3 weeks in case she splits the incision when she gets too excited. Jessie is OK with other dogs and likes people but is only suitable for homing with children over 10yrs old only. Jessie is vaccinated, wormed and microchipped.
